A famille rose tea bowl and saucer painted with figures at lesiure in a fenced garden; a teabowl and saucer with two cockerels beside a jardiniere of peonies -- the saucer 4¼in. (10.8cms) diam; a barbed rimmed spoon tray with central crest, painted en grisaille and in famille rose enamels -- 5in. (12.7cms) diam; and an armorial cup and saucer with central cypher 'AH' within cartouches of flowersprays and a lion's head -- the saucer 5½in. (14cms) diam, all 18th century.
The arms of the last item are of Home or Hume. See 'Chinese Armorial Porcelain', David Howard, p. 967. (7)
